#1399ed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1399ed is composed of 7.5% red, 60% green and 92.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92% cyan, 35.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 203.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 50.2%. #1399ed color hex could be obtained by blending #26ffff with #0033db.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

Shades and Tints of #1399ed
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eef8fe is the lightest one.
